Tar Roof Replacement in Alexandria, VA
Tar roof replacement services involve removing an existing tar or built-up roof and installing a new roofing system to protect the property from weather elements. This type of project is typically requested when a roof has reached the end of its lifespan, shows signs of extensive damage, or has experienced leaks and deterioration that cannot be repaired effectively. Property owners should understand the scope of work involved, the materials used for the new roof, and the potential impact on property access during the replacement process.
Homeowners often seek tar roof replacement services to enhance the durability and safety of their buildings. Before requesting a replacement, it’s helpful to know the condition of the current roof, the expected lifespan of the new materials, and any necessary permits or regulations in the area. Clarifying these details can 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s and provides long-lasting protection.

Tar Roof Replacement Questions
What are signs that a tar roof needs replacement? Visible cracks, curling or blistering surface, and recurring leaks indicate the need for a roof replacement.
How long does a tar roof replacement typ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but it generally ranges from a few days to a week.
What preparation is required before a tar roof replacement? Property owners should clear the area around the roof and ensure access for equipment and materials.
Are there different types of tar roofing materials? Yes, options include built-up roofing (BUR) and modified bitumen, each with specific applications and benefits.
